Frequently Asked Questions about Short-term Downing Creek Apartments

What is the Cheapest Short-term apartment in Downing Creek?

Currently the most affordable Short-term Apartment in Downing Creek is at Sunstone Apartments listed at $1,094.

How much is the average rent for a Short-term Downing Creek Apartment?

The average rent for a Short-term Apartment in Downing Creek is $2,430.

What is the largest Short-term Downing Creek Apartment for rent?

Today's Short-term apartment with the most square footage in Downing Creek is a 1,545 square feet unit starting from $1,627 at The Reserve at Meadowmont Apartments and Townhomes.

What is the average size for Downing Creek Short-term Apartments for rent?

The average size for a Short-term rental in Downing Creek is currently at 725 sq ft.
